Quail Eggs in Tomato Sauce

1. Prepare all ingredients.

2. Boil the quail eggs in a pot, continue to cook for one minute after boiling, and simmer for five minutes.

3. Then pick up the pot and shake it up and down so that it is easy to peel. Peel the quail eggs and set aside.

4. The peeled quail eggs are washed with water, drained, and sprinkled with some flour.

5. Use a bowl of cornstarch, soy sauce and ketchup to mix into gorgon.

6. Heat the pan with oil, put the eggs in the pan and fry, sprinkle with salt.

7. After frying, add in the chopped garlic and burst it.

8. Then pour the tuned glutinous rice in.

9. Collect the juice at the end.
